How they compare

Suriname currently reports 159.93 kilograms per year per capita against 150.34 kilograms per year per capita in Angola, a difference of 9.59 kilograms per year per capita.

That makes Suriname's figure about 1.1 times Angola's.

The two have swapped places 5 times across 63 shared years of data; in 1961 it was Angola ahead.

Angola ranks 137th and Suriname ranks 134th of 191 countries.
